Before Sharpsburg
In 1860 he was a 24 year old farmer at Hickory Head in the Lancaster District, SC. He enlisted on 10 July 1862 at Columbia, SC and mustered as a Private in Company G of the 2nd South Carolina Infantry.
On the Campaign
He was wounded by a gunshot in action at Sharpsburg on 17 September 1862.
The rest of the War
He was admitted to a hospital in Richmond, VA on 30 September and sent home on furlough for 30 days on 27 October. He was back with his company by December 1862. He died of typhoid fever in a hospital in Richmond, VA on 5 August 1863.
